Plan for financial goals: Allocate funds towards specific objectives.

Printable budget templates empower you to plan for your financial goals and allocate funds towards specific objectives. By incorporating your financial goals into your budget, you can create a roadmap for achieving your financial aspirations.

  • Short-term goals: These are goals that you aim to achieve within a year, such as saving for a vacation or making a down payment on a car. Printable budget templates allow you to set aside specific amounts each month towards these goals, ensuring that you stay on track and reach them sooner.
  • Medium-term goals: These typically take a few years to achieve, such as saving for a home or a child’s education. By including these goals in your budget, you can determine the necessary monthly contributions and adjust your spending accordingly.
  • Long-term goals: These are goals that may take several years or even decades to achieve, such as retirement or financial independence. Printable budget templates help you plan for these long-term objectives by allowing you to project your income and expenses over a longer time horizon.
  • Emergency fund: An emergency fund is crucial for unexpected expenses or financial setbacks. Printable budget templates provide a dedicated space for you to allocate funds towards building your emergency savings, ensuring that you have a financial cushion when you need it most.

By incorporating your financial goals into your printable budget template, you can create a structured and realistic plan for achieving your financial dreams. It provides a clear roadmap for allocating your funds and staying motivated throughout your financial journey.

Variety of options: Choose from diverse templates tailored to specific needs.

One of the key advantages of printable budget templates is the wide variety of options available to choose from. There are templates designed to meet the specific needs of different individuals and families, ensuring that you can find the perfect fit for your budgeting style and financial situation.

Whether you are a beginner looking for a simple and straightforward template or an experienced budgeter seeking advanced features, there is a printable budget template to suit your requirements. Some popular types of budget templates include:

  • Monthly budget templates: These templates provide a comprehensive overview of your monthly income and expenses, allowing you to track your financial transactions over a specific month.
  • Weekly budget templates: For those who prefer a more granular approach, weekly budget templates offer a detailed view of your financial activity on a week-by-week basis.
  • Envelope budgeting templates: These templates follow the traditional envelope budgeting method, where you allocate cash into different envelopes for specific categories, such as groceries, entertainment, and savings.
  • Zero-based budgeting templates: With zero-based budgeting, you allocate every dollar of your income to specific categories, ensuring that your income and expenses balance out at the end of each month.

In addition to these general templates, there are also specialized budget templates tailored to specific financial goals or circumstances, such as:

  • Debt repayment budget templates: These templates help you create a plan for paying off debt faster by prioritizing your debts and allocating funds towards debt reduction.
  • Savings goal budget templates: If you are saving for a specific financial goal, such as a down payment on a house or a child’s education, these templates can assist you in tracking your progress and staying on track.
  • Budget templates for couples: Designed for couples who want to manage their finances jointly, these templates provide a shared view of income and expenses, promoting financial transparency and collaboration.

With such a diverse range of printable budget templates available, you are sure to find one that aligns perfectly with your financial needs and preferences. By choosing the right template, you can simplify your budgeting process and take control of your finances.

Customization: Modify templates to fit individual preferences.

Printable budget templates offer a high level of customization, allowing you to tailor them to your specific preferences and financial needs. Most templates are designed to be easily modified, so you can add, remove, or adjust categories, change the layout, and incorporate your own financial goals.

Here are a few ways you can customize your printable budget templates:

  • Add or remove categories: If the template you choose does not include all the categories you need, you can simply add new ones. Conversely, if there are categories that you do not use, you can remove them to streamline your budget.
  • Adjust category names: You can modify the names of categories to better reflect your own financial terminology or preferences. For example, you may want to rename the “Entertainment” category to “Fun” or the “Savings” category to “Financial Goals”.
  • Change the layout: Some templates allow you to customize the layout, such as the font size, colors, and overall design. This level of customization ensures that your budget template visually appeals to you and aligns with your personal style.
  • Incorporate financial goals: As mentioned earlier, you can incorporate your financial goals into your budget template. This may involve adding specific categories for your goals or creating a separate section dedicated to tracking your progress towards achieving them.

By customizing your printable budget template, you create a tool that is uniquely tailored to your financial situation and preferences. This level of personalization enhances the effectiveness of your budget and makes the budgeting process more engaging and sustainable.
